Depends on the size of your land you grow on. For 10 acres it`s 99 with 66 in flower. If you go over and are caught you will have 24 hrs to remove extra or they sight you with a ticket in amounts of up to $1000 a day. They are asses and will also try to get you for any other things they can like buildings without permits, etc. But 66 plants is ok as you can get from 3 to 7 pounds from each depending on factors such as strain.

Donations are always in the Grey area but to be safe I`d say stay within reason and assume wages of no more than your highest earned income in your passed employee history and be realistic about the hours involved . Like any business equipment used in the operation are costs not income and are deductions from the net income. If you use the car primarily for the business it would be deducted from the years net. It`s a perk to be able to use the car for personal use, but expenses involved would not be considered when figured against the net. Make sure you allow for petty cash amounts to cover unexpected expenses that may come up. I`d say no more than 10 to 15 % of the net arrived by donation. To insure extra funds do not build up add the extra funds to advertisement or reduced product discounts to more needy patients. Ultimately anything above real costs , equipment, and labor must be spent. Run the business just like any charity is run and you shouldn`t be considered a for profit business when examined as to if you are making a profit in the eyes of the state tax auditors. In the eyes of the Federal Government you are never considered legal but it`s best if you do not become to big. The Federal Agencies of the Government have expense limits. They know they can`t stop everyone and have for the most part made priorities going after the biggest fish first. Stay a little fish. Don`t let greed get you into problems. Make sure income of the CEO and upper management is within reason. Make sure your business pays all expenses involved such as rents, power for operation etc. You can`t be saving money by stealing power for a grow op and the clam the income involved is non- profit.

Well it seems to go back and forth. I feel better when I`m hungry as my blood sugar is lower and my nerves don`t hurt as much. Got to eat them small meals and more often and that does also help. Also eating 50% vegies and a mix of lean meat , no fat dairy, complex starches like brown rice, Whole wheat or multi grain bread and whole wheat flour. Pasta and a small helping of fresh fruit. Trying for no more than 1600 calories of nutrient rich and well ballenced food. I want to keep losing some weight but not muscle mass. The trick is to get your body to regenerate and rework the insulin it produces to match better what the demands are and it needs to be eased back to normal functioning. I see that as doable but I need more time when it comes to the nerve damage and pain it has caused before I discovered I was diabetic. I`m somewhat lame in one leg and numb somewhat in the other with some numbness in my hands. It happened so fast, didn't even see it coming.
